SAT Lesson 11A
Due Tuesday, January 31Homework and Quiz
Adversity- misfortune, unfavorable happening
Antidote- something that relieves the effects of poison
Benevolence- kindness, generosity
Culpable- deserving blame, guilty
Discursive- rambling, moving from one topic to another
Dissuade- to advise against
Eclectic- coming from a variety of diverse sources
Hypothesize- to reach a conclusion based on an assumption not proven
Ingrate- an ungrateful person
Ingratiate- to make an effort to gain good favor with someone
